NFT Marketplace (ERC721, ERC-1155 )

Adefokun Adeoluwa

Blockchain Developer
Smart Contract Engineer
Software Engineer
JavaScript
Solidity
Web3.js
Key Features:
Minting NFTs
Minting is the process of creating a new NFT. The platform provides users with tools to upload digital content (images, videos, music) and convert them into NFTs by embedding ownership and metadata into a blockchain, typically using ERC-721 or ERC-1155 token standards.
Decentralized Storage (IPFS Integration)
To ensure the media content of NFTs is securely stored, the platform integrates with InterPlanetary File System (IPFS), a decentralized storage network. This allows NFT creators to store digital assets in a way that is secure and tamper-proof.
Wallet Integration
The marketplace integrates with cryptocurrency wallets such as MetaMask, Trust Wallet, and Coinbase Wallet, allowing users to connect, manage their NFTs, and perform transactions directly from their wallets.
Buying and Selling
Users can list their NFTs for sale either at a fixed price or through an auction system. Buyers can browse the marketplace, view NFTs by category or popularity, and make offers or buy directly using cryptocurrency.
Auction System
For rare or highly sought-after NFTs, an auction feature allows creators to sell their work to the highest bidder. Auctions can be timed, and smart contracts ensure transparency and fairness throughout the bidding process.
Gas Fee Optimization
The platform implements mechanisms to reduce the high gas fees often associated with minting or transferring NFTs on networks like Ethereum. Solutions such as Layer 2 (e.g., Polygon) or integrating alternative blockchains (e.g., Binance Smart Chain) can minimize transaction costs.
Royalties and Resale Fees
NFT creators can set royalties on their NFTs, earning a percentage of the sales whenever their NFT is resold in the secondary market. Smart contracts automatically enforce royalty payments, ensuring creators benefit from future transactions.
Cross-Chain Capabilities
Some advanced marketplaces support cross-chain NFTs, enabling users to buy and sell NFTs across different blockchains, including Ethereum, Binance Smart Chain, Solana, and Polygon, thereby enhancing liquidity and user reach.
Curated Collections and Verification
The platform allows for curated collections where verified artists and creators can list exclusive NFTs. A verification system helps buyers distinguish between genuine creators and potential scammers, fostering trust within the marketplace.
Analytics and User Dashboard
A detailed dashboard offers users insights into their collection, transaction history, and performance metrics. Analytics features include tracking the most popular NFTs, highest sales, and market trends, helping users make informed decisions.
Use Cases:
Artists: Digital artists can mint and sell their unique works as NFTs, allowing them to directly monetize their creations without intermediaries.
Collectors: Buyers can acquire rare, one-of-a-kind digital assets and resell them later for profit or hold them as collectibles.
Gaming: NFTs can represent in-game assets like skins, weapons, or virtual land, allowing players to trade items across games or platforms.
Music and Entertainment: Musicians and entertainers can tokenize their music, videos, or exclusive content, enabling fans to buy, trade, and own limited-edition pieces.
Monetization Model:
Transaction Fees: The platform charges a small fee (usually a percentage) on each sale made in the marketplace.
Listing Fees: Creators may pay a small fee to list their NFTs for sale, particularly for premium or verified slots.
Advertising and Promotion: Premium features for promoting collections or creators can be offered at an additional cost.
The NFT marketplace offers creators and collectors a decentralized, transparent, and secure platform to exchange digital assets, providing a lucrative ecosystem for art, gaming, entertainment, and more.
Partner With Adefokun
View Services

More Projects by Adefokun